Don Dada, the innovative South African Reggae/Hip-Hop artist, has once again pushed the boundaries of musical expression with his latest double album, *The Heart & The Mind*. This album delves deep into the complex relationship between emotions and intellect, blending the powerful beats of Reggae and Hip-Hop to create a unique sound that resonates with listeners across the globe. .                    .   The Concept Behind the Album The album is a thought-provoking exploration of how the heart and mind can often be at odds yet work together to navigate life’s challenges. The Heartbreaking Battle for Bob Marley Beach: A Call for Truth, Peace, Justice, and Freedom There is a storm brewing in Jamaica, but it’s not from the skies. It’s a storm of injustice, of loss, and of heartbreak. Bob Marley Beach, an iconic symbol of community, freedom, and natural beauty on Jamaica’s southeastern coast, is facing a devastating threat—one that could see it ripped away from the people who have loved and cherished it for generations. This isn’t just about a stretch of sand and sea. It’s about a lifeline for the community. It’s about heritage, identity, and the right to enjoy the natural wonders of a nation. Yet, despite its cultural significance, Bob Marley Beach teeters on the edge of privatization. The very future of this beloved space is in peril, and the consequences could be irreparable. Reggae Festivals Taking the World by Storm First up, let's talk festivals. Reggae Land and Reggae on the River are two of the biggest highlights this month, offering experiences that are as diverse as they are thrilling. Reggae Land in Milton Keynes, UK, happened on August 3-4 and was a true celebration of Caribbean culture. Featuring icons like Burning Spear, UB40 featuring Ali Campbell, and Tarrus Riley, this festival was more than just music.
